The Denver Broncos got another late fourth quarter comeback, led by quarterback Tim Tebow and beat the New York  Jets Thursday night 17-13 at Sports Authority Field at Mile High. Tebow Scored the came winner from 20-yards out with :58 left.

The Broncos drove 95 yards with 5 minutes remaining the fourth. Tebow ran the ball 8 times for 68 yards. He was just 9 of 20 for 104 yards. The Broncos are 5-5 while the Jets drop to 5-5.

The Wyoming Cowgirl basketball team won their first game of the year Thursday night in Laramie beating Chadron State 69-61. The Cowgirls with a 12 point lead at halftime, but started the second half poorly only to have Chaundra Sewell bail Wyoming out with a game high 30 points. The Cowgirls (1-2) will be in a tournament in LA next week.

The Wyoming Cowboy football team will play their final home game Saturday when they host New Mexico at War Memorial Stadium at noon. The Pokes (6-3) are just one win away from becoming bowl eligible. New Mexico comes in at 1-9 overall. The Cowboys are 3-1 in the Mountain West Conference and the Loboes are 1-4.
